| :py:mod:`airflow.providers.microsoft.azure.sensors.data_factory` |
| ================================================================ |
| |
| .. py:module:: airflow.providers.microsoft.azure.sensors.data_factory |
| |
| |
| Module Contents |
| --------------- |
| |
| Classes |
| ~~~~~~~ |
| |
| .. autoapisummary:: |
| |
| airflow.providers.microsoft.azure.sensors.data_factory.AzureDataFactoryPipelineRunStatusSensor |
| |
| |
| |
| |
| .. py:class:: AzureDataFactoryPipelineRunStatusSensor(*, run_id, azure_data_factory_conn_id = AzureDataFactoryHook.default_conn_name, resource_group_name = None, factory_name = None, **kwargs) |
| |
| Bases: :py:obj:`airflow.sensors.base.BaseSensorOperator` |
| |
| Checks the status of a pipeline run. |
| |
| :param azure_data_factory_conn_id: The connection identifier for connecting to Azure Data Factory. |
| :param run_id: The pipeline run identifier. |
| :param resource_group_name: The resource group name. |
| :param factory_name: The data factory name. |
| |
| .. py:attribute:: template_fields |
| :annotation: :Sequence[str] = ['azure_data_factory_conn_id', 'resource_group_name', 'factory_name', 'run_id'] |
| |
| |
| |
| .. py:attribute:: ui_color |
| :annotation: = #50e6ff |
| |
| |
| |
| .. py:method:: poke(self, context) |
| |
| Function that the sensors defined while deriving this class should |
| override. |
| |
| |
| |